Hermès

Brand

Hermès is a luxury goods house whose signature styles have become the mark of celebrity elite; Nicole Kidman, Madonna, Julianne Moore are all fans. The house which began as a harness workshop in Paris in 1837 by Thierry Hermès. By the 1920s, the house had the French patent for the zipper while also introducing the first ladies’ bags with zip closures. The company then expanded into riding gloves, belts, and men’s and women's sportswear. I n 1956, the Kelly bag debuted in 1956, named after Grace Kelly who used a large crocodile handbag to hide her pregnancy. In the seventies, the first women's shoe collection and the first complete men's ready-to-wear collection were introduced. Actress Jane Birkin replaced her old straw purse with a leather Hermès bag in 1984, and started the rage that is the Birkin bag. Today the Birkin continues to have the longest waiting list of any luxury accessory. Currently, there are over 240 Hermès boutiques internationally.
